The Bravery

Tuesday, July 26, Bluebird Theater, 303-322-2308.

The Bravery was recently provoked into a well-publicized feud by the leader of its fellow new-wave-cannibalizing nemesis, the Killers. Apparently, Brandon Flowers asserted that the Gotham quartet wouldn't have a record deal if it wasn't for his synth-driven Sin City-based combo. Meanwhile, the Bravery's manicured mouthpiece, Sam Endicott, fired back by saying that responding to Flowers's assertion would be like "hitting a girl."
